The Western Hemisphere Travel Initiative (WHTI), which was introduced in 2004 by the U.S. government to strengthen U.S. border security and standardized travel documentation, requires all U.S. citizens present a valid passport or an equivalent travel document, such as a NEXUS card or U.S. Passport Card, to enter or re-enter the United States. Technically, Canada Border Services does not require U.S. citizens to present a passport to enter Canada. However, Americans do need a passport or an equivalent travel document, such as a NEXUS card or U.S. Passport Card, to get back into the U.S. Thus, Canada and U.S. border requirements may be different on paper, but, are in practice, the same.
